﻿/*=========================================

    Primary Color

=========================================*/

body a {

	color: #428bca;

}

/* Header CSS */

.header-top-info-1 .social li a i:hover {

    background: #428bca;

}



/* Menu CSS */

.header-center > a.navbar-brand::first-letter {

	color: #428bca !important;

}

.nav-center {

	background: #428bca;

}

.navbar-default .navbar-nav>.active > a, .navbar-default .navbar-nav>.active>a:hover, .dropdown-menu > .active > a {

    background: #428bca !important;

}

.navbar-default .navbar-nav > li > a:hover, .navbar-default .navbar-nav > li > a:focus{

    color: #428bca;

}

.dropdown-menu > li > a:hover,

.dropdown-menu > li > a:focus {

    background: #428bca !important;

}



/* Slider CSS */

.slider-version-one .caption h1 span{

    color: #428bca;

}

.specia-btn-1:hover{

    background: #428bca;

	border-color: #428bca;

}

.owl-theme .owl-controls .owl-nav [class*=owl-]:hover {

    background: #428bca;

}

.owl-theme .owl-dots .owl-dot.active span,

.owl-theme .owl-dots .owl-dot:hover span {

    background: #428bca;

}



/* Service CSS */

.section-heading span{

    color: #428bca;

}

.icon-block.icon-block-1:hover .icon-block-item i {

    color: #428bca;

}



/* Cal Action CSS */

.call-to-action .background-overlay{

    background: #428bca;

}

.call-to-action .call-btn-1:hover {

    color: #428bca;

}



/* Service Section CSS */

.service-version-one .service-icon-box i:hover {

    background: #428bca;

}

.specia-icon-effect-1 .specia-icon:after {

	box-shadow: 0 0 0 4px #428bca;

}

.specia-icon-effect-5 .specia-icon:hover {

	box-shadow: 0 0 0 4px #428bca;

}

.specia-icon-effect-6 .specia-icon:hover {

	box-shadow: 0 0 0 4px #428bca;

}

.specia-icon-effect-8 .specia-icon:hover {

	background: #428bca;

}

/* Features Section CSS */

.features-version-one h2 span{

    color: #428bca;

}

.features-version-one .feature-box-info h4{

    color: #428bca;

}



/* Latest Blog Section CSS */

.blog-version-1 article:hover footer.entry-footer{

     background: #428bca;

}

.entry-content .more-link:hover {

    background: #428bca;

	border: solid 2px #428bca;

}



/* Footer Section CSS */

.footer-sidebar .widget .title-border { 

    border-bottom: 2px solid #428bca;

}

.widget table #next a, .widget table #prev a { 

	color: #428bca; font-weight: 600; 

}

.footer-sidebar  .widget ul li a:hover, .widget ul li a:active { 

    color: #428bca; 

}

.footer-sidebar .widget input[type="submit"]:hover{

    background: #428bca;

    border-color: #428bca;

}

.tagcloud a:hover, .tagcloud a:focus {  

    border: 1px solid #428bca;

    background: #428bca;

}  



/* Copyright Content */

.payment-icon li a:hover{

    color: #428bca;

}

.footer-copyright p a:hover{

    color: #428bca;

}

.top-scroll {

    border-color: #428bca;

    color: #428bca;

}



/* Pagination CSS */

.paginations a:hover, .paginations a:focus, .paginations a.active, span.page-numbers.current {

    border: 1px solid #428bca;

    background-color: #428bca;

}



/* Blog Page CSS */

.page-wrapper article:hover footer.entry-footer {

     background: #428bca;

}

.comment-reply-title {

    border-top: 4px solid #428bca;

}

.required {

    color: #428bca;

}

a.comment-reply-link {

    color: #428bca;

}



/* Error Page CSS */

.error-page h1{

    color: #428bca;

}



/* Form Element CSS */

button:hover,

input[type="button"]:hover,

input[type="reset"]:hover,

input[type="submit"]:hover {

    background: #428bca;

    border: solid 2px #428bca;

}



/* Breadcrumb CSS */

.page-breadcrumb a{

    color: #428bca;

}



/*Sidebar Area CSS */

.sidebar .widget ul li a:hover, .widget ul li a:active { 

    color: #428bca; 

}

.sidebar .widget input[type="submit"]:hover{

    background: #428bca;

    border-color: #428bca;

}

.sidebar .widget .title-border { 

    border-bottom: 2px solid #428bca;

}

/* Typography */

blockquote { 

    border-left: 5px solid #428bca !important;

}

table th {     

    border: 1px solid #428bca;

    background: #428bca;

}

em, cite, q { 

	color: #428bca;

}

s, strike, del { 

	color: #428bca; 

}

h1 span, h2 span, h3 span, h4 span, h5 span, h6 span, h1 small, h2 small, h3 small, h4 small, h5 small, h6 small {

    color: #428bca;

}

body a:focus, body a:hover {

    color: #428bca;

}



/* Form */

button:focus,

input[type="button"]:focus,

input[type="reset"]:focus,

input[type="submit"]:focus,

button:active,

input[type="button"]:active,

input[type="reset"]:active,

input[type="submit"]:active {

    background: #428bca;

    border: solid 2px #428bca;

}



/* WooCommerce */

.woocommerce a.button:hover, 

.woocommerce button.button.alt:hover, 

.woocommerce #respond input#submit:hover,

.woocommerce input.button.alt:hover,

.woocommerce button.button.alt.disabled:hover,

.woocommerce-cart table.cart input.button:hover,

.woocommerce input.button:hover,

.woocommerce button.button:hover {

	background: #428bca;

    border: solid 2px #428bca;

}

.woocommerce nav.woocommerce-pagination ul li span.current {

	background: #428bca;

	border: solid 1px #428bca;

}

.woocommerce nav.woocommerce-pagination a.page-numbers:hover {

	background: #428bca;

}

.woocommerce-cart .wc-proceed-to-checkout a.checkout-button:hover {

	background: #428bca;

    border: solid 2px #428bca;

}

.woocommerce p.stars a {

	color: #428bca;

}

.woo-sidebar .widget .title-border { 

    border-bottom: 2px solid #428bca;

}

.woocommerce a.remove:hover {

	background: #428bca;

}

.price_slider_wrapper .ui-slider .ui-slider-handle {

    border: 5px solid #428bca;

}

.price_slider_wrapper .ui-slider .ui-slider-range {

  background: #428bca;

}

.woocommerce-MyAccount-navigation ul li.is-active {

	background: #428bca;

}



/* --------------------------------------

=========================================

    Secondary Color

=========================================

-----------------------------------------*/

/* Menu CSS */

.navbar-brand {

	color: #242526 !important;

}

/* Slider CSS */

.owl-theme .owl-controls .owl-nav [class*=owl-] {

    background: #202c3b;

}

/* Service CSS */

.section-heading{

    color: #242526;

}

.icon-block.icon-block-1 .icon-block-body h4 a {

    color: #242526;

}

/* Latest Blog Section CSS */

.blog-version-1 footer.entry-footer {

    background: #242526;

}

.entry-content .more-link {

    color: #242526;

    border: solid 2px #242526;

}



/* Footer Section CSS */

.footer-sidebar .widget table caption, .woo-sidebar .widget table caption  { 

    background: #242526;

}

.footer-sidebar .background-overlay {

	background: #242526;

}

/* Footer Copyright Section */

.footer-copyright, .footer-copyright p, .footer-copyright p a {

    background: #242526;

}



/* Blog Page CSS */

footer.entry-footer {

    background: #242526;

}   

h2.entry-title a {

    color: #242526;

}

.entry-header h2.entry-title {

    color: #242526;

}



/* Error Page CSS */

.error-page h2{

    color: #242526;

}



/* Form Element CSS */

button,

input[type="button"],

input[type="reset"],

input[type="submit"] {

    color: #242526;

    border: solid 2px #242526;

}



/*Sidebar Area CSS */

.sidebar .widget .widget-title {

    color: #242526;

}

.sidebar .widget input[type="submit"] {

    color: #242526;

    border: solid 2px #242526;

}

.sidebar .widget table caption { 

    background: #242526;

}

/* Typography */

h1, .h1,

h2, .h2,

h3, .h3,

h4, .h4,

h5, .h5,

h6, .h6 {

	color: #242526;

}

blockquote cite, blockquote small { 

	color: #242526;

}

address { 

	color: #242526;

}

ins { 

	color: #242526;

}	

/* WooCommerce */

.woocommerce a.button, 

.woocommerce button.button.alt, 

.woocommerce #respond input#submit,

.woocommerce input.button.alt, 

.woocommerce input.button:disabled, .woocommerce input.button:disabled[disabled],

.woocommerce-cart table.cart input.button,

.woocommerce input.button,

.woocommerce button.button {

	color: #242526;

    border: solid 2px #242526;

}

.woocommerce-cart .wc-proceed-to-checkout a.checkout-button {

    border: solid 2px #242526;

	color: #242526;

}

.price_slider_wrapper .ui-slider-horizontal {

  background: #242526;

}

.woocommerce-MyAccount-navigation ul li {

	background: #242526;

}

.woocommerce-checkout #payment div.payment_box {

	background-color: #242526;

}

#add_payment_method #payment div.payment_box:before, .woocommerce-cart #payment div.payment_box:before, .woocommerce-checkout #payment div.payment_box:before {

	border: 1em solid #242526;

}	

